O.C. Labor Federation celebrates Labor Day at the Santa Ana Zoo

Local politicians lined up to greet those at today’s Labor Day celebration at the Santa Ana Zoo

My son Jacob and I visited the Orange County Labor Federation’s special Labor Day celebration at the Santa Ana Zoo on Saturday.

They had a great turnout – and a lot of fun for the families in attendance.  There was a jumper and a sport-themed inflatable attraction; cotton candy, snow cones (raspados!), hot dogs, soda and chips, and plenty of games.

And, as one might expect, a whole bunch of local elected officials and political candidates showed up to greet the attendees.  Their pictures appear below.
